New programme of the adult education centre

New courses, new topics

The adult education centre’s new programme booklet will be distributed across the city’s neighbourhoods from 10 August and will be available at, amongst other places, the town hall, community centres, libraries, bookshops and savings banks. The new courses can also be viewed online at www.vhs-rodgau.de. Whether it’s foreign languages, IT and media skills, soft skills, creativity, personal development, relaxation or fitness – the vhs has courses tailored precisely to participants’ needs. In total, the vhs offers over 170 courses in various fields. Many new courses are just waiting to be discovered. The range of courses on offer extends from ‘Wild Herbs in Late Summer’ to ‘Learning to Draw’ and ‘Creating Abstract Sculpture’ to ‘Gift Ideas Made from Epoxy Resin’ and ‘Soul Food in Autumn’, providing creative learning opportunities for the cosier months of the year. There are also new offerings in the areas of exercise, fitness and relaxation: courses on the fitness trail in Jügesheim, as well as strength training and self-defence courses specifically for women. In addition, the range of yoga classes has been expanded – from beginners’ and intermediate classes to more challenging options such as ‘Ashtanga Yoga’ and ‘Vinyasa Yoga’. There are also courses to boost digital skills, such as ‘Microsoft Office’, ‘Social Media Basics’, ‘Create Your Own Website with WordPress’, ‘Artificial Intelligence’, ‘Digital Wellbeing’ and ‘Introduction to 3D Printing and CAD’.

Tried and tested

Of course, the popular language courses in English, French, Italian and Spanish are still available at various levels.
